I think it would be great if Roundup allowed you to 
set dependencies or relationships on issues. You could 
specify that a certain issue could not be completed 
until another issue was resolved first, making one 
issue a parent issue or dependent on the other issue 
being resolved.

I don't know if this is something that would require a 
lot of change, maybe just an addition to the class 
list? Although things like blocking of issue 
resolution when a child issue is not resolved may not 
work.

A lot of other issue trackers have this feature, and 
it bothers me that Roundup is lacking in this regard.
